San Marino vs Belgium
The fifth week of EURO 2020 qualifiers presents a duel in contrast between San Marino vs Belgium. Two residents of Group I are scheduled to perform at San Marino Stadium.
San Marino is the remaining contestant for Group I who has not yet scored any points. This condition occurred after June was beaten 4-0 in Kazakhstan. The game was one-sided when the hosts released up to 17 shots on target from 74% possession, while the visitors only replied twice.
Belgium itself did not encounter many obstacles when entertaining Scotland. Red Devils managed to win 3-0 through brace Romelu Lukaku (45 + 1 ‘, 57’) and one closing goal Kevin de Bruyne (90 + 2 ‘). Thanks to this victory, they also have the right to occupy the top with perfect points.
The last clash against San Marino occurred at the end of 2005 with a landslide victory, 8-0, for Belgium. The same score could have arisen because the results against Scotland helped them score 11 goals and conceded only 1 time. Conversely, the defeat of Kazakhstan has made San Marino conceded 20 times and hasn’t scored a goal at all. With opponents as easy as this, Belgium is expected to win with a landslide score, as well as opening up opportunities for Romelu Lukaku to become the top score of Group I so far to have scored 3 goals.
